Cube to pack electronics or just electronic cords?

If just cords-
Grid-it is meant for cord organization and has a stiff board in it http://www.containerstore.com/shop/o...uctId=10028414

The REI toiletry organizers are "cube shaped" with a handle and fairly well padded, though not rigid. Elastic inside will help corral cords and odds and ends. LL Bean makes several sizes of their personal organizer and some are close to the dimensions you listed http://www.llbean.com/llb/shop/51638...#ppMoreDetails , though I don't know how well they're padded. If it can hold full bottles of shampoo, it should be able to hold some chargers.

If you're mixing in small electronics and need more padding-
Check out a neoprene sleeve. Built NY made one for chargers
http://www.amazon.com/Built-NY-Charg.../dp/B000NGWPV8
It is similar to their wine bottle holders or the camera body/lens bag insert.
